logo

Output 8818cf9a5d71cc3e65fe61243e8ce7181daeff66879faaeeb4023551551a4385:1

value
33592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c803375dadfdbc26fbe8307e419f3bbd23e1022 OP_EQUAL
address
38fWrgivQrXMpdueaEQJytChA4YnbM2LH6
transaction
8818cf9a5d71cc3e65fe61243e8ce7181daeff66879faaeeb4023551551a4385